Obaidul Quader leaves for Singapore for routine health check-up

Road, Transport and Bridges Minister and Awami League General Secretary Obaidul Quader left Dhaka for Singapore on Wednesday morning for a routine health check-up.

According to the minister's office, Quader left Dhaka on a Biman Bangladesh Airlines flight around 8:45 am, reports UNB.

He was greeted at the airport by officials of the Civil Aviation Authority of Bangladesh (CAAB).

“He (the minister) is expected to return to Dhaka on August 11 after a health check-up at Mount Elizabeth Hospital,” said Shaikh Walid Faiej, information and public relations officer at the Bridges Division.
